The global smart pipeline networks market is expected to grow at a CAGR of 12.5% during the forecast period, from 2021 to 2030. The growth of this market can be attributed to the increasing demand for pipeline networks that are equipped with advanced technologies such as operation management and control, surveillance and security, communication system, GIS and smart pipeline network. The increasing need for pipelines in various industries such as oil & gas industry, chemical industry and power generation industry is also driving the growth of this market. The liquid pipeline segment accounted for the largest share in the global smart pipeline networks market in 2018 owing to its high demand across various industries such as oil & gas industry, chemical industry and power generation industry. The gas pipeline segment is expected to grow at a higher CAGR during the forecast period due to its high demand across various industries such as oil & gas industry, chemical industry and power generation industry.
Some Of The Growth Factors Of This Market:
- The Smart Pipeline Networks market is driven by factors such as increasing demand for pipeline monitoring and control, growing need for pipeline safety, and increasing investments in the oil & gas industry.
- Increasing investments in the oil & gas industry are driving the growth of the Smart Pipeline Networks market as it helps in improving production efficiency and reducing operational costs by minimizing downtime due to accidents or leaks.
- Increasing demand for pipeline monitoring and control is also driving the growth of this market as it helps in preventing accidents or leaks from happening which can lead to environmental pollution, loss of life, property damage, etc, thereby reducing risks associated with pipelines that carry hazardous materials such as crude oil or natural gas liquids (NGLs).
